Wolves Announce Playoff Roster

March 2, 2007 - American Hockey League (AHL)
Chicago Wolves News Release


The Chicago Wolves have announced their 2006-07 Clear Day Roster, which consists of 20 skaters and two goaltenders.

Only those listed on the Clear Day Roster are eligible to compete in the remaining regular-season games and Calder Cup playoffs, unless emergency conditions arise as a result of recall, injury or suspension. The Wolves may also add signed junior players or players on amateur tryout contracts, but only after their respective junior or college seasons are complete.

The Wolves' 22-man Clear Day Roster consists of two goaltenders, eight defensemen and 12 forwards.

FORWARDS
Joey Crabb
Guillaume Desbiens
Andre Deveaux
Niko Dimitrakos
Kevin Doell
Darren Haydar
Jason Krog
Cory Larose
Jordan LaVallee
Derek MacKenzie
Brett Sterling
Colin Stuart


DEFENSEMEN
Trevor Byrne
Andy Delmore
Brian Fahey
Nathan Oystrick
Mark Popovic
Jimmy Sharrow
Brian Sipotz
Boris Valabik


GOALTENDERS
Fred Brathwaite
Michael Garnett

The Wolves also have the following two players on the roster as emergency replacements: forwards Steve Martins and Brad Schell.
